Source: gorm.app
Version: 1.2.10-1
Severity: important
User: pkg-gnustep-maintain...@lists.alioth.debian.org
Usertags: gnustep-base1.20-transition gnustep-transition

This package fails to build with gnustep-base/1.20.0 with the
following error:

gcc GormFunctions.m -c \
              -MMD -MP -DGNUSTEP -DGNUSTEP_BASE_LIBRARY=1 -DGNU_GUI_LIBRARY=1 
-DGNU_RUNTIME=1 -DGNUSTEP_BASE_LIBRARY=1 -D_REENTRANT -fPIC -Wall -DGSWARN 
-DGSDIAGNOSE -Wno-import -g -O2 -fno-strict-aliasing -fexceptions 
-fobjc-exceptions -D_NATIVE_OBJC_EXCEPTIONS -fgnu-runtime 
-fconstant-string-class=NSConstantString -I.. -I. -I/usr/local/include/GNUstep 
-I/usr/include/GNUstep \
               -o obj/GormCore.obj/GormFunctions.m.o
GormFunctions.m: In function ‘_GSObjCMethodNamesForClass’:
GormFunctions.m:354: error: ‘GSMethodList’ undeclared (first use in this 
function)
GormFunctions.m:354: error: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
GormFunctions.m:354: error: for each function it appears in.)
GormFunctions.m:354: error: expected ‘;’ before ‘methods’
GormFunctions.m:369: error: ‘methods’ undeclared (first use in this function)
GormFunctions.m:369: warning: implicit declaration of function 
‘class_nextMethodList’
make[5]: *** [obj/GormCore.obj/GormFunctions.m.o] Error 1


Newest GNUstep libraries are not yet available in Debian; the plan is
to upload them within May.  You can find source and binary packages at
http://fsa-bg.org/~yavorescu/gnustep/.
